OKC-enabled online knowledge integration: role of group heterogeneity and group interaction process
In: Information, technology & people, Band 34, Heft 1, S. 336-359
ISSN: 1758-5813
PurposeOnline knowledge integration has been an important concern of the online knowledge community as it can lead to various positive outcomes of online knowledge coproduction. This paper identifies online knowledge integration factors by considering group heterogeneity and group interaction process.Design/methodology/approachBased on the categorization-elaboration model (CEM) and interactive team cognition (ITC) theory, a research model that reflects the antecedent's factors and mediating factors of online knowledge integration was developed and empirically examined based on data collected from 2,339,836 data extracted from Wikipedia.FindingsGroup interaction process plays an essential mediator role in online knowledge integration. Group knowledge heterogeneity negatively influences online knowledge integration and group experience heterogeneity positively, and they both positively promote online knowledge integration through group interaction process with different paths.Research limitationsOur research concerns the OKC context in one setting (Wikipedia). We expect that the results will generalize to other OKC platforms.Practical implicationsThe findings of the study could assist the online knowledge community's organizers to understand the motivational mechanisms of online knowledge integration. Group interaction process could be regarded as the key role to promote group wisdom and maintain group independence.Social implicationsWe advance the understanding of the online knowledge integration and gain a richer understanding of the importance of group interaction independence for online knowledge integration based on the agreement of group wisdom. It suggested keeping group interaction independence is an important aspect for highly online knowledge integration among heterogeneity groups.Originality/valueThis study extends CEM and ITC theory to the domain of knowledge integration context and finds the mechanism between group heterogeneity and online knowledge integration by introducing the group interaction process.

The influence of membership fluidity on the coevolution of the social and knowledge systems in online knowledge communities
In: Information, technology & people
ISSN: 1758-5813
PurposeIn the extant research on online knowledge communities (OKCs), little attention has been paid to the influence of membership fluidity on the coevolution of the social and knowledge systems. This article aims to fill this gap.Design/methodology/approachBased on the attraction-selection-attrition (ASA) framework, this paper constructs a simulation model to study the coevolution of these two systems under different levels of membership fluidity.FindingsBy analyzing the evolution of these systems with the vector autoregression (VAR) method, we find that social and knowledge systems become more orderly as the coevolution progresses. Furthermore, in communities with low membership fluidity, the microlevel of the social system (i.e. users) drives the coevolution, whereas in communities with high membership fluidity, the microlevel of the knowledge system (i.e. users' views) drives the coevolution.Originality/valueThis paper extends the application of the ASA framework and enriches the literature on membership fluidity of online communities and the literature on driving factors for coevolution of the social and knowledge systems in OKCs. On a practical level, our work suggests that community administrators should adopt different strategies for different membership fluidity to efficiently promote the coevolution of the social and knowledge systems in OKCs.
Impulse buying in social commerce: bundle offer, top reviews, and emotional intelligence
In: Asia Pacific journal of marketing and logistics, Band 33, Heft 4, S. 945-973
ISSN: 1758-4248
PurposeConsidering the rapid adoption of social media among consumers and organizations, this study intends to examine the impact of online bundle promotions and contextual interactions on impulse buying as consumers encounter them synchronously. Hence, a research model is proposed with the integration of perceived transaction value, perceived acquisition values, top reviews information, impulse buying tendency and emotional intelligence following the stimulus-organism-response framework, promotional framing effect, and theory of selective attention.Design/methodology/approachData were collected from the active social media members of organization pages and selling groups by utilizing the self-administered questionnaire. This study employed the partial least squares structural equation modeling to evaluate the data of 358 individuals.FindingsResults reveal the positive impact of targeted constructs on the urge to buy impulsively with complementary partial mediation of impulse buying tendency. Besides, emotional intelligence dissuades users' impulse buying tendencies, but unexpectedly, its moderating effect is insignificant. Further, importance-performance map analysis highlights the highest importance of impulse buying tendency and better performance of perceived transaction value for the urge to buy impulsively.Originality/valueThis research is one of the early studies to explore the influence of social media advertising and contextual social factors (e.g. bundle offers and top reviews information) on impulse buying with the moderation of emotional intelligence and mediation of impulse buying tendency. This research is imperative for scholars and managers with pertinent suggestions to arouse impulse buying.
